AI discovers vast copper source essential for technological advancements

Tools at an exploration site run by KoBold Metals in Chililabombwe, Zambia, June 11, 2024. A complex AI-driven technology that data crunchers at KoBold Metals painstakingly built over years helped identify a copper bonanza deep below a site in Zambia, and the company's process could radically transform the discovery of metal and mineral deposits critical not only to the tech industry but to the fight against climate change.

The discovery

On Thursday, KoBold Metals informed its partners of a significant copper discovery in Zambia. Utilizing advanced AI-driven technology, the company identified a rich copper lode deep within the Earth's bedrock. This find, likely the largest in over a decade, promises to produce at least 300,000 tons of copper annually once operational, translating to billions of dollars in value each year.

AI-driven exploration

KoBold Metals workers photograph core samples in Chililabombwe, Zambia, June 12, 2024.

KoBold's technology represents a new era in mining exploration. Traditional methods have stagnated, with rising costs and slower discovery rates. KoBold's AI technology, developed over years, analyzes vast amounts of geological data, including radar and magnetic readings, to identify promising sites. This approach has enabled them to uncover copper deposits previously undetectable by conventional means.

The importance of copper

Copper is indispensable for modern technology. It is a critical component in batteries, essential for electric vehicles, and is used extensively in data centers and advanced weaponry. The demand for copper is set to skyrocket as the world transitions to clean energy solutions, necessitating new mining operations to meet this demand.

Meeting global demand

KoBold's discovery is a significant step towards addressing the global copper shortage. Over two decades, the Zambian mine could yield enough copper for 100 million electric vehicle batteries. This discovery aligns with analysts' projections that the world will need dozens of new copper mines by 2050 to support technological advancements and climate initiatives.

Geopolitical implications

The geopolitical ramifications of this discovery are profound. The United States and China are in a race to secure essential minerals for clean energy technologies. China's significant investments in global mining have given it control over a large portion of the supply chains for these critical resources. The U.S., with relatively few processing plants or mines, is keen to reduce its dependency on Chinese minerals.

A strategic win for the U.S.

KoBold's find represents a strategic victory for the U.S., providing a new source of copper outside China's influence. The U.S. government is also investing in infrastructure, such as a new railway, to facilitate the export of copper from Zambia to the United States. This investment underscores the importance of securing reliable sources of critical minerals to maintain technological and economic leadership.

KoBold metals: A new player in mining

KoBold Metals, founded by Silicon Valley investors like Bill Gates and Sam Altman, aims to revolutionize the mining industry with its advanced AI technology. The company's database, TerraShed, contains vast amounts of geological data, allowing for precise and efficient exploration.

Innovations in mining

KoBold's innovations include using muon detectors to identify underground mineral deposits. This technology, traditionally used in archaeological and security applications, provides detailed density readings of the subterranean landscape. By integrating such advanced tools with AI, KoBold is setting new standards in the mining industry.

Economic and environmental considerations

While the discovery promises economic benefits, it also raises questions about the environmental and social impacts of mining. Zambia, despite being rich in minerals, remains one of the world's least-developed countries. Mining has historically led to environmental degradation and social challenges.

Ensuring local benefits

KoBold has committed to uplifting local communities, attracting top Zambian geologists back to the country. However, the specific nature of the underground mine means it will employ fewer people than traditional open-pit mines. Ensuring that the local population benefits from the mining operations will be crucial for the project's long-term success.

Scaling up

KoBold is already planning to scale up its operations, with over 60 exploration projects worldwide. The company is investing $2.3 billion into its first mine and negotiating partnerships with governments and contractors. This ambitious expansion highlights the growing importance of advanced technologies in the resource extraction sector.
